Lindsey’s journey in fitness and wellness began at the age of nine when she joined a jump rope team at her elementary school in Falcon, Colorado. Over the next fifteen years, she had the incredible opportunity to compete and perform across North America. That early experience sparked a deep interest in fitness, health, and wellness, leading her to pursue further education and certifications in these fields.
Earning her B.S. in Health and Wellness Promotion from the University of Colorado at Colorado Springs, followed by a M.S. in Exercise and Nutrition Science from the University of Tampa, she also holds multiple certifications in group fitness, training, and wellness coaching. With over 10 years in corporate wellness, she is proud of her ability to create and adapt programs that meet the unique needs and interests of various groups.
As a Colorado Native, she lives in Colorado Springs with her soon to be husband, 3 dogs and 2 cats- with the hopes of expanding her family with more land, cows, chickens, and goats!
